San antonio abad

San Antonio Abad ( Spanish: San Antonio Abad ), San Antoni de Portmany ( Cat. Sant Antoni de Portmany ), sometimes [1] [2] San Antonio is a city and municipality in Spain , part of the Balearic province islands . It covers an area of ​​126.64 km². The population is 22 136 people (as of 2010 ). The distance to the provincial capital is 15 km.

History

It was formed more than 2000 years ago as a fishing village near one of the ports of the Roman Empire . In the late 1950s, it was developed as one of the many tourist centers in Spain.

Attractions

 
Monument "Columbus Egg"

The most famous attraction is the Colombian Egg monument, located in the center of the main roundabout at the entrance to the city (in the area of ​​the Passeig de la Mar embankment). Built in the early 1990s, symbolizing the birthplace of Columbus . It is a sculptural image of an egg with an oval-shaped niche in the center, in which a miniature model of the Santa Maria sailing ship is placed.
